I have been experiencing a issue since upgrading from 9.3 - 9.10, in a nutshell I cannot start the CIFS service. Here is the output from /var/log/messages:

Code:
Jul  4 15:55:53 roland notifier: set_variable_helper(yespleDouble/.bin/.AppleDesktop/Network Trash Folder/.Spotlight/.Tr): value is
not boolean!                                                                                                                       
Jul  4 15:55:53 roland notifier: Can't load /usr/local/etc/smb4.conf - run testparm to debug it                                    
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land notifier: Unable to open /var/db/samba4/private/secrets.tdb: [Errno 2] No such file or directory            
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land generate_smb4_conf.py: [generate_smb4_conf:1474] Unable to open /var/db/samba4/private/secrets.tdb: [Errno 2]
No such file or directory                                                                                                         
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land generate_smb4_conf.py: [common.pipesubr:61] Popen()ing: /sbin/sysctl -n 'kern.maxfilesperproc'              
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land generate_smb4_conf.py: [common.pipesubr:61] Popen()ing: mount                                               
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land generate_smb4_conf.py: [common.pipesubr:61] Popen()ing: /usr/local/bin/net -d 0 getlocalsid                 
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land generate_smb4_conf.py: [common.pipesubr:61] Popen()ing: /usr/local/bin/net -d 0 setlocalsid S-1-5-21-39860836
02-3682627140-4208865784                                                                                                           
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land generate_smb4_conf.py: [generate_smb4_conf:135] Failed to setlocalsid with the following error: set_variable_
helper(yespleDouble/.bin/.AppleDesktop/Network Trash Folder/.Spotlight/.Tr): value is not boolean!                                 
Can't load /usr/local/etc/smb4.conf - run testparm to debug it                                                                     
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land notifier: Unable to set SID to S-1-5-21-3986083602-3682627140-4208865784                                    
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land notifier: Unable to open /var/db/samba4/private/secrets.tdb: [Errno 2] No such file or directory            
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land generate_smb4_conf.py: [generate_smb4_conf:1520] Unable to open /var/db/samba4/private/secrets.tdb: [Errno 2]
No such file or directory                                                                                                         
Jul  4 15:55:54 roland notifier: Performing sanity check on Samba configuration: FAILED   


I have had a look through the forum and although I can see others with CIFS issues I can't find a solution to this particular problem! Any help would be gratefully appreciated!
